The Role:

  • Assist the Head Chef in providing the highest standard of cooking and service in all areas
  • Take deliveries and store food items
  • Complete temperature checks
  • Adhere to all menus and portion control, recording all waste
  • Work in a safe manner, with due diligence towards yourself, teammates, customers and general public at all times
  • Report accidents, incidents and hazards regarding Health & Safety
